Statistical analysis is the process of learning from data. Data can be any ‌information collected through observation. Some examples include responses to a survey, measurements taken out in the field or in a laboratory, or information collected from historical records. We will help clarify things with our article on must-know moving industry facts. Expert Advice On Impr...Linear regression analysis gives us the equation: [haemoglobin] = 0.181 [enzyme] + 0.008. Using this equation, we are able to predict haemoglobin concentration from any concentration of enzyme. Module 2 Presentation of Data. Module 3 Measures of Central Tendency. Module 4 Measures of Variability. …Example: Inferential statistics. You randomly select a sample of 11th graders in your state and collect data on their SAT scores and other characteristics.
